US Mission Statement As American SCJs     inspired by God’s love          revealed in the Heart of Christ,     seeking fidelity to his Gospel          through the charism of Leo John Dehon,     and nourished by the Eucharist, We are called     to live together simply,     to pray together,     and to be, especially among the poor,         "prophets of love and servants of reconciliation"          offering ourselves with Christ          to a world which hungers for justice and peace.

  4. US Mission: We the Congregation • The U. S. wants to be part of the We the Congregation. We currently have SCJs in the following countries: • South Africa • The Republic of the Congo • Indonesia • India • Vietnam

  5. US Mission: We the Congregation • Our US Mission has also extended support to: • Finland • Poland • Mozambique • Chile • Indonesia

Current general funding 2007/2008 • Approved Budget for the 2007-2008 is: • $1,141,590.00 • After the Approval of the Budget we RECEIVE: • Request from India • Request from Cameroon • Vietnam • Indonesia • Individual SCJs Requested: NGO • This causes the US Province to find substantial funding. • This brought the Total Grant to over 2 Million Dollars

  10. Current general funding 2007 - 2008 • Hidden Cost • Mailing over 100 boxes of Books and Clothes to India • Medical Expenses for Missionaries • Airlines Tickets – Transportation Cost • Paperwork: Visas, Application Fees. • Personal Expenses • Retreats given to Men in the mission. • For Example: Father Jim Brackin, SCJ – Finland. Father Paul Grizzelle-Reid, SCJ – Finland. • ESL Program • Additional Studies • Recent Request for Books in South Africa

  11. Difficulties & Challenges For US as the US Province • Organize • Budget • January of Each Year. • Approve by The Generalate • Approve by the US Province in the month May. • Funds are given after July 1st • Plans • Last minute Request for Fund • Cause difficulty for the US Province.

  12. Difficulties & Challenges For US as the US Province • Protocol: • Generalate • Mission Secretary • Mission Procurator & Finance Committee • Provincial & Councils

  13. Responsibilities of the Mission Director • The present job responsibilities of the Mission Director include: • Communicating monthly with all Missionaries • Sending birthday cards & constant letters of appreciation • Warmly welcoming all Missionaries on visits to the US • Providing medical & dental support for Missionaries visiting the USA • Offering Missionaries opportunities for continued studies & training in their areas of expertise • Giving opportunities for retreats & spiritual counseling if needed

Proposed Future Plans Proposed future Mission plans include: • Encouraging and preparing the new generation of SCJ candidates to seriously consider the Missions as an option for service in the church • Anticipating extended funding: • By the U.S. Province of the Priests of the Sacred Heart • Through the continual generosity of donors to the SCJs • This generosity gives a firm financial base to the Preparation of the Mission Program: • SCJ Missionaries can do their work and spread the Gospel • SCJs can participate in more of a global Mission

  15. Proposed Future Plans Proposed future Mission plans include: Visit Missionaries on Site • Support & Encourage Missionaries • Be there for them. • Plans to Visit • South Africa • Vietnam • Philippines • Indonesia • Future: Congo and India • Collaboration
